TITLE 40SOCIAL SERVICES AND ASSISTANCE
PART 1DEPARTMENT OF AGING AND DISABILITY SERVICES
CHAPTER 41CONSUMER DIRECTED SERVICES OPTION
SUBCHAPTER CENROLLMENT AND RESPONSIBILITIES OF FINANCIAL MANAGEMENT SERVICES AGENCIES (FMSAS)
RULE §41.313Individual Service Planning Process

(a) An FMSA may participate as a member of an individual's service planning team when requested by the individual or LAR and agreed to by the FMSA.

(b) Within three working days after receiving a request from an employer, DR, case manager, service coordinator, or HHSC, the FMSA must provide information related to an individual's participation in the CDS option.

(c) The FMSA must document and notify a case manager or service coordinator of issues or concerns related to an individual's participation in the CDS option, including:

  (1) allegations of fraud;

  (2) concerns about the individual's health, safety, or welfare;

  (3) non-delivery or extended breaks in services;

  (4) noncompliance with employer responsibilities;

  (5) noncompliance with service back-up plans; or

  (6) over or under utilization of services or funds allocated in the individual's service plan for delivery of services to the individual through the CDS option and in accordance with the requirements of the individual's program.


Source Note: The provisions of this §41.313 adopted to be effective January 1, 2007, 31 TexReg 10352; amended to be effective October 1, 2019, 44 TexReg 5074
